Diabenzalacetone was successfully producted through the double aldol condensation of acentone with benzaldehyde. Acetone was calculated to be the limiting reagent in the condensation reaction, with 0. 0068 moles. The theoretical yield of diabenzalacetone was only 1. 59 g, however, the actual yield was much higher at 2. 44 g. the percent yield of the product was 153%, with an observed melting point of 99-105 c. The purpose of this experiment is to synthesis dibenzalacetone, (1e, 4e)-1,5-diphenyl-1,4-pentadien-3-one, through the double aldol condensation of acetone with benzaldehyde.
